What companies run services between Suffern, NY, USA and Red Hook, NY, USA?

There is no direct connection from Suffern to Red Hook. However, you can take the bus to Port Authority Bus Terminal, walk to 42 St-Port Authority Bus Terminal, take the subway to Jay St-MetroTech, walk to Smith St/Fulton St, then take the bus to Van Brunt St/Wolcott St. Alternatively, you can take a train from Suffern to Smith-9 Sts via Hoboken, 14th Street, and 14 St in around 1h 55m.
